Cristiano Ronaldo is the strong odds-on favourite to win Best FIFA Men's Player tonight

The Juventus ace is the 1/2 clear favourite with the bookies ahead of World Cup finalist Luka Modric (2/1), while Liverpool's Mo Salah is way back at 7/1.

Ronaldo is hoping to land his third consecutive Best FIFA Men's Player award tonight, however, the Portuguese superstar will not be making an appearance at the award ceremony tonight at the Royal Festival Hall, on London's Southbank due to Juventus' congested fixture list, according to Marca.

Cristiano scored his third goal in the Serie A for the Old Lady last night as they beat Frosinone 2-0 away from home. The Italian giants are in action once again on Wednesday night as they take on Bologna at the Juventus Stadium, hence why the five-time Ballon d'Or winner won't be attending the awards ceremony.



Luka Modric picked up the Golden Ball award at the 2018 FIFA World Cup as he captained Croatia to the final, scoring two goals and picking up an assist along the way. The midfield maestro also won his third successive UEFA Champions League with Real Madrid last season.

Mo Salah banged in goals for fun during Liverpool's incredible season last campaign, scoring 32 goals in 36 Premier League games, while he got a further 11 in Liverpool's route to the Champions League final.

However, the Egyptian picked up a shoulder injury following a collision with Sergio Ramos in the final and carried the knock into the World Cup, but still managed two in two as Egypt crashed out in the group stages. Despite his slow start to the season, the 'Egyptian King' isn't a bad shout at 7/1 considering the year he's had.



Arguably, Lionel Messi's snub is the most surprising thing about the shortlist for the Best FIFA Men's Player award. He scored more goals than both Ronaldo and Salah last season and also led Barcelona to La Liga and Copa del Rey success. However, it was probably the Argentine's failures in the Champions League and World Cup that saw him get snubbed.

Messi is still widely-tipped to make the FIFAPro World XI despite not making the final three for the main award of the night.

Best FIFA Men's Player 2018 Odds:

Cristiano Ronaldo - 1/2

Luka Modric - 2/1

Mo Salah - 7/1
